
Math 146 - Introduction to Statistics (5 credits) *
This course is an introduction to statistics and how it may be applied in the analysis of numerical data. It includes the following topics: structure of data sets, central tendency, dispersion, means, standard deviation, correlation, regression, binomial and normal probability distributions, sampling methods, confidence intervals and hypothesis testing. Prerequisite: completion of Math 095 or AMath 195 with a 2.0 or higher or a COMPASS Algebra score of 60 or greater.
